Step-by-Step Implementation of a YouTube Channel Growth Strategy for Centra eCommerce
Step 1: Data Analysis and Strategic Content Planning
- Leverage Centra Analytics: Analyze top-selling products, pages with high cart abandonment, and frequently asked customer questions.
- Map Customer Pain Points: Align video topics with friction points—such as product demos to reduce hesitation or unboxing videos to build excitement.
- Prioritize Content Based on Data: Focus on video themes with the highest potential engagement and conversion impact.
What is Centra Analytics?
Centra Analytics is an integrated data platform tracking user behavior, sales, and funnel performance within the Centra eCommerce ecosystem.
Step 2: Content Development and UX Integration Best Practices
Develop a Content Calendar Targeting Key Areas:
- Product walkthroughs for SKUs with high abandonment rates.
- How-to guides addressing common user challenges.
- Customer testimonials reinforcing social proof.
- Post-purchase support videos encouraging repeat business.
Seamlessly Integrate Videos into the UX:
- Embed videos directly on product pages to increase engagement and reduce hesitation.
- Include clear CTAs in video end screens and descriptions linking to Centra product pages or checkout.
- Incorporate videos into post-purchase emails to maintain customer interest and encourage loyalty.

FAQ: Data-Driven YouTube Growth and eCommerce UX
What is YouTube channel growth in the context of eCommerce?
YouTube channel growth means increasing subscribers, views, and engagement on your channel, which translates into greater brand awareness, trust, and higher conversion rates for eCommerce businesses.
How do I measure YouTube’s impact on eCommerce sales?
Track click-through rates (CTRs) from videos to product pages, monitor cart abandonment and conversion rates, analyze repeat purchase rates, and collect customer satisfaction scores using tools like Zigpoll combined with YouTube Studio and Centra Analytics.
Which types of videos best drive eCommerce conversions?
Product demos, how-to guides, customer testimonials, unboxing videos, and post-purchase support content effectively reduce purchase hesitation and build trust.
How can exit-intent surveys reduce cart abandonment?
Exit-intent surveys detect when users intend to leave and gather reasons for hesitation. This data enables targeted UX improvements and content tweaks that address objections and encourage checkout completion.
